Resection of renal tumours may be useless when the staging procedures reveal that the disease is too far advanced. A retrospective study of 100 radical nephrectomies for renal cell carcinoma distinguished the following groups: advanced cancers in young patients; cancers in patients over the age of 70 years. Despite the limited follow-up of this series, the study of survival demonstrates the following points: the difficulty of predicting the degree of lymph node involvement on pre-operative staging, the value of an anterior sub-costal and abdominal approach which facilitates radical nephrectomy in elderly and fragile patients, the poor prognosis of lymph node invasion and metastases, although some patients have survived for 12 months after resection of metastatic tumours.
